Berendsen Fluid Power, Inc.
Berendsen Fluid Power is a fluid power distributor providing Value Added services in the field of
Power and Motion Control
to the
Industrial
and
Off Highway Markets . We are one of North America’s largest fluid power integrators with 42 locations in the United States and Canada. We are fully integrated with supply, design and engineering services and repair and warranty services. We have a current opening in our Tulsa branch for a Production Coordinator.
Your Activities Will Include:
Exhibit competency in performing all functions involved in the planning and processing of internal work orders. The functions include:
Performing coordination for BFP branch operations
Prepare work order packets
Prioritize / schedule work orders for various Tulsa Services Teams
Closing of completed work orders
Calculating material and labor costs for repair / service work orders
Work in collaboration with the shipping department to coordinate delivery of customer orders and internal transfers. The functions include:
Prepare and process customer invoices accurately and promptly
Approve freight bills and handle freight charge billing
Work with Customers for 3rd Party freight options
Review airway bills and bills of lading for domestic and international shipments.
The Production Coordinator will also provide customer service for Inside / Outside Sales, and the following:
Primary contact for updates on work order and shipment status
Confirmation of parts availability
Coordination of expedited work orders as requested
Additional duties include:
Maintaining work order, shipping, and quality records
Qualifications:
The successful applicant must possess a strong work ethic, good people skills, be detail orientated and have excellent computer and data entry skills. Knowledge of Excel spreadsheets and prior production / operations planning experience preferred.
Requirements:
High School Diploma or Equivalent
